Abstract

Current distance relay is accommodated with Power Swing Blocking (PSB) scheme. However, this blocking scheme prove to vulnerable to distance relay operation as it could block the trip signals if the symmetrical fault occur during power swing. Hence, it is important to develop the proper fault detection scheme during power swing to avoid such undesirable circumstances. This paper presents a new detection technique to detect symmetrical fault during power swing by using S-Transform analysis based on the current, voltage, and three-phase active and reactive power signals waveform. To evaluate the effectiveness of the proposed technique, testing has been conducted under IEEE 9 bus test system. Simulation results show that the proposed technique can reliably detect symmetrical fault occurring during power swing.
